Do banks check the account name?

Currently, banks only check whether the sort code and account number entered on a transfer are correct. The CoP service will also check the recipient account name, with three possible outcomes: The advice will be that the customer check the details and/or contact the person they are trying to pay.

What happens if someone sends money to your bank account?

Unfortunately, the money isn’t yours unless you made the deposit or if someone else made the deposit on your behalf. The only time you can keep money that is deposited into your account is when the deposit was intended to be made into your account. So, if the deposit was a mistake, you can’t keep the money.

Are instant money transfers possible with a checking account number?

Instant money transfers are definitely possible with a checking account number to a recipient if you both have the same bank. Alternatively Zelle provides the quick transfer option as well. Chase for example has a service called Quick pay, other people using either Chase themselves or another bank can accept transfers from a Chase transfer.
